There is provided a power conversion and dual electric drive device (2), a system comprising the device (2), a method (12) of operating the device (2) and a computer program for performing the method (12), which enables charging of a dual drive electric vehicle (EV) from a three-phase grid without generating any torque, meanwhile, a traction system and a motor inductor are used for all existing power electronic equipment. Thus, space is saved and power density, efficiency and reliability are improved.
